CARS-2 ST Workshop for Abbreviated Autism Diagnostic Evaluation

January 8, 2026

Provide better, safer patient care: CARS-2 is a feasible instrument for validating a diagnostic impression of autism in some cases. This workshop will provide an overview of the CARS-2 System, including parent reporting and clinician rating tools (CARS-2 QPC, CARS-2 ST, CARS-2 HF), with a focus on the CARS-2 ST. Decision-making around when to use the CARS-2 ST will be discussed, as well as frameworks for scoring. A suggested protocol for autism assessment that is aligned with the CARS-2 ST will be reviewed with video clip demonstrations of tasks (BearACCESS Protocol for CARS-2 ST). Participants will be provided an opportunity to practice learning by scoring a video-based novel administration of the BearACCESS protocol with guided discussion of scoring. Finally, clinical decision-making will be reviewed, which specifies the need to integrate all diagnostic information in clinical conceptualization and treatment planning.

Learning Objectives

Learning Objective 1: 

Participants will describe the evaluation triage framework, which guides the provider in determining when evaluation is required and use of the CARS-2 is appropriate to quantify autism traits.

Learning Objective 2: 

Participants will demonstrate understanding of the major domains of autism traits using a suggested schedule of tasks that align with CARS-2 items.

Learning Objective 3: 

Participants will demonstrate understanding of clinical decision making involved in scoring the CARS-2 and utilizing all diagnostic information in clinical conceptualization and treatment planning.
